Bulldogs Conclude Regular Season at Cyclone Twilight Meet
The Bulldogs concluded their regular outdoor track and field season at the Cyclone Twilight in Ames, Iowa, with two official champions and one unattached winner. Maud Visscher excelled in the women's shot put, securing first place with a throw of 15.82m. Harrison McGregor topped the men's discus competition, while unattached athlete Chinemerem Iwuagwu claimed victory in the hammer throw. Several other athletes achieved impressive results, marking a strong finish as the team prepares for the upcoming Missouri Valley Conference Championships.
By the Numbers- Maud Visscher's shot put winning throw: 15.82m (51-11)
- Harrison McGregor's discus winning throw: 52.37m (171-10)
- Chinemerem Iwuagwu's hammer throw winning mark: 59.21m (194-3)
- Drake secured multiple top-four finishes across various events, showcasing depth in their squad.
- The Bulldogs are heading into the Missouri Valley Conference Championships scheduled for May 16-17 at Indiana State University.
